Job Summary
As Quantity Surveyor you will be responsible for the accurate and timely cost management of construction projects. This includes the preparation of cost estimates, managing project budgets, and ensuring that projects are completed within the approved budget and schedule
Essential Duties
- Develop accurate Bills of Quantities (BOQs) from drawings and specifications
- Perform quantity take-offs for MEP, Architectural and Interior works
- Create detailed cost estimates including materials, labor, and services
- Prepare and support Variation Orders with cost breakdowns
- Collaborate with procurement and site teams to validate quantities
- Maintain up-to-date pricing data aligned with market trends
- Work closely with Designers to ensure quantity accuracy and details
Qualifications
- Bachelor’s Degree in Quantity Surveying Construction Management- Not Negotiable
- Minimum 5 years of experience in a similar role
- Knowledge of FIDIC contracts and cost control procedures
